Subject: NFSv4.1: Fix a race in pNFS layoutcommit
From: Trond Myklebust <[email protected]>
commit a073dbff359f4741013ae4b8395f5364c5e00b48 upstream.
We need to clear the NFS_LSEG_LAYOUTCOMMIT bits atomically with the
NFS_INO_LAYOUTCOMMIT bit, otherwise we may end up with situations
where the two are out of sync.
The first half of the problem is to ensure that pnfs_layoutcommit_inode
clears the NFS_LSEG_LAYOUTCOMMIT bit through pnfs_list_write_lseg.
We still need to keep the reference to those segments until the RPC call
is finished, so in order to make it clear _where_ those references come
from, we add a helper pnfs_list_write_lseg_done() that cleans up after
pnfs_list_write_lseg.

---
fs/nfs/nfs4proc.c | 14 --------------
fs/nfs/pnfs.c | 19 ++++++++++++++++++-
2 files changed, 18 insertions(+), 15 deletions(-)
--- a/fs/nfs/nfs4proc.c
+++ b/fs/nfs/nfs4proc.c
@@ -6366,22 +6366,8 @@ nfs4_layoutcommit_done(struct rpc_task *
static void nfs4_layoutcommit_release(void *calldata)
{
struct nfs4_layoutcommit_data *data = calldata;
- struct pnfs_layout_segment *lseg, *tmp;
- unsigned long *bitlock = &NFS_I(data->args.inode)->flags;
pnfs_cleanup_layoutcommit(data);
- /* Matched by references in pnfs_set_layoutcommit */
- list_for_each_entry_safe(lseg, tmp, &data->lseg_list, pls_lc_list) {
- list_del_init(&lseg->pls_lc_list);
- if (test_and_clear_bit(NFS_LSEG_LAYOUTCOMMIT,
- &lseg->pls_flags))
- pnfs_put_lseg(lseg);
- }
-
- clear_bit_unlock(NFS_INO_LAYOUTCOMMITTING, bitlock);
- smp_mb__after_clear_bit();
- wake_up_bit(bitlock, NFS_INO_LAYOUTCOMMITTING);
-
put_rpccred(data->cred);
kfree(data);
}
--- a/fs/nfs/pnfs.c
+++ b/fs/nfs/pnfs.c
@@ -1747,11 +1747,27 @@ static void pnfs_list_write_lseg(struct
list_for_each_entry(lseg, &NFS_I(inode)->layout->plh_segs, pls_list) {
if (lseg->pls_range.iomode == IOMODE_RW &&
- test_bit(NFS_LSEG_LAYOUTCOMMIT, &lseg->pls_flags))
+ test_and_clear_bit(NFS_LSEG_LAYOUTCOMMIT, &lseg->pls_flags))
list_add(&lseg->pls_lc_list, listp);
}
}
+static void pnfs_list_write_lseg_done(struct inode *inode, struct list_head
*listp)
+{
+ struct pnfs_layout_segment *lseg, *tmp;
+ unsigned long *bitlock = &NFS_I(inode)->flags;
+
+ /* Matched by references in pnfs_set_layoutcommit */
+ list_for_each_entry_safe(lseg, tmp, listp, pls_lc_list) {
+ list_del_init(&lseg->pls_lc_list);
+ pnfs_put_lseg(lseg);
+ }
+
+ clear_bit_unlock(NFS_INO_LAYOUTCOMMITTING, bitlock);
+ smp_mb__after_clear_bit();
+ wake_up_bit(bitlock, NFS_INO_LAYOUTCOMMITTING);
+}
+
void pnfs_set_lo_fail(struct pnfs_layout_segment *lseg)
{
pnfs_layout_io_set_failed(lseg->pls_layout, lseg->pls_range.iomode);
@@ -1796,6 +1812,7 @@ void pnfs_cleanup_layoutcommit(struct nf
if (nfss->pnfs_curr_ld->cleanup_layoutcommit)
nfss->pnfs_curr_ld->cleanup_layoutcommit(data);
+ pnfs_list_write_lseg_done(data->args.inode, &data->lseg_list);
}
